Importing and Mapping products
Head over at IWV// -> Manage Products and click at the button “Get Products” to start the download process. This process runs in the background asynchronously and will download all the listings available on eBay. It will take some time depending on the amount of listings that are available accordingly.
If an update occurs on the listings of eBay, the changes are not automatically imported on Magento 2. Ex. You create a new product listing on eBay. This process should then be re-run to import the new listing on Magento 2 and proceed with the next steps.
After the download process has finished, now it’s time to start the mapping process. Click on the “Map Product” to start the process in IWV// -> Manage Products page. This process is also an asychronous background process. The default mapping process is done with the SKU value of the products. That means that in order to provide the smoothest experience between the linking process, all your eBay products must have an SKU associated with them and the SKU values match 1-1 with the SKU of the Magento 2 products.
If the SKUs do not match but nonetheless a particular product should be linked, you can intervene the mapping process by manually supplying the SKU for that product.
Note: For the best experience possible, all eBay products should have an SKU value and should be mapped to Magento 2 products. This is essential for the stock sychronization that comes later on.
